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Severe water damage with extensive warping or buckling of laminate boards. No Yes DIY efforts may not be enough to restore the floors, and professional help is needed.
Visible water stains or discoloration on the laminate boards. Maybe Yes While DIY efforts may be possible, professional help is recommended to ensure proper cleaning and restoration.
Excessive moisture in the subfloor or musty odors that won’t go away. No Yes These signs show a higher risk of mold and mildew growth, needing professional help.
Minor water damage with minimal warping or buckling of laminate boards. Yes No DIY efforts may be enough for minor water damage, but be cautious and monitor the situation closely.
Uncertainty about the extent of the water damage or the need for professional help. No Yes When in doubt, it’s always best to err on the side of caution and seek professional help to avoid further damage or complications.

Laminate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Fruitland, ID

The cost of laminate floor water damage restoration in Fruitland, ID can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s and should give you a general idea of what to expect. Get a free estimate today. Act quickly. Get back to normal.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.
Laminate board repl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Number of boards replaced, material costs, and labor expenses.
Subfloor drying and dehumidification $1,500 – $6,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.
Cleaning and disinfection $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ning required, and labor expenses.
Restoration and finishing touches $1,000 – $3,000 Number of coats applied, material costs, and labor expenses.
